Which car do you have? I've a Vec C z22se from 2003: Use at your own risk:

Luk:
624311933 (with CSC)

Sachs:
3000951264 (wihout CSC)
3000990107 (with CSC)

the gm ones are LUK so just look for a LUK branded one on either ebay or euroshitparts
